Hi Jef
From experience i have removed these and fitted the straight thru splitters with no issues.

I have just had a look at an old siezed up one that I have in the garage and there are two rubber seals, one is a basic thin o ring at the top, the lower one is a larger seal of specific shape and so unlikely to be available from a bearing & seal shop. The seal feels good, but the piston has siezed up on my spare.
